Calendar overlay Recipients overlay their calendar on yours to find mutual availability
Prefill recipient info Auto-fill scheduler details to save time
Ranked availability Prioritize preferred time slots
Limit scheduling frequency Cap meetings per day/week/month
Per-link calendar settings Route links to specific calendars
Multiple durations Offer various meeting lengths on one link
Time zone scheduling Auto-adjusts for travel
Single-use links Auto-archive after use
Embed on website Direct scheduling without leaving site
Team scheduling Round robin, collective availability, add teammates
Custom domains White-label on your domain (Pro plan)
Paid bookings Collect payments via Stripe (Pro plan)
Delegate account access Assistants manage your account (Pro plan)

SavvyCal Pros & Cons

Pros
  • Intuitive calendar overlay eliminates back-and-forth switching
  • Flexible controls prevent meeting overload with caps and preferred times
  • Team scheduling simplifies group coordination with round robin and collective options
  • Customizable branding with colors, banners, and custom domains
  • Multi-calendar support checks conflicts across work and personal calendars
  • Embeddable and website-friendly for seamless user experience
  • Integrates payments and conferencing directly
Cons
  • No free tier beyond trial period
  • Per-user pricing may scale costs for larger teams
  • Appointments feature limited to select agency/SaaS partners
  • Limited mobile app information available
